I sat in the second row of the Dress Circle and thought it was a perfect seat. Did a week day matinee and the box office a few day before had a few good seats available better than the evening performances. Liked the basement entrance underbelly of a cabaret and a free drink as you tour around before you actually enter the cabaret environment. The theatre is one long block down from Trafalgar Square a stones throw from the Thames.

I sat in the stalls and if I had to do it again would go for Dress Circle first or second row.
I would also choose the half of the theater with rows A-E
Not the side with rows K onward. I felt like the show played more to that half. I also had some obstructions even though I was center 5th row stalls on that side. (There’s an overhang that is not on the other side)
